Metal Angel is a vertical shoot'em up game for iOS featuring pixel art graphics and accelerometer-based flight controls.

Key features
Uses device tilt sensors to navigate the ship across the vertical play area.
Clears screen obstacles via a double-tap gesture on the display.
Collects golden lanterns to modify ship firepower during gameplay.
How much does it cost?
The app operates as a free-to-play title with no visible in-app purchase or subscription gates.

Metal Angel - Best Shoot'em Up currently operates on a maintenance cadence, with only one release recorded in the last 59 days. The development history consists exclusively of minor bug fixes, indicating a lack of new content or feature expansion. There is no evidence of live-ops activity or significant updates to the core gameplay experience. The current release pattern suggests the app is in a stable maintenance phase rather than active development.
